Excerpt: ... and the precipitate, CuS are used to change the concentration of Cu2+(aq) in the Cu2+/Cu redox couple. The observed changes in the cell potentials are interpreted by using Le Chatelier's principle. Besides, the Nernst equation is applicable to redox systems that are not at standard conditions, most often when the concentration of the ions in solution are not 1 mol/L. In Section C, the cell potentials for a number of zinc/ copper redox couples are measured in which the copper ion concentrations are varied but the zinc ion concentration is maintain constant. ...
